Output 80589044966c6b2cda7576cb6300015e32478891abfe5b8fbe8a4995d7870ba6:160

value
135377228
script pubkey
OP_0 OP_PUSHBYTES_20 a545ef7eb817bf49c5bd5156a5fd1824a17a3769
address
bc1q54z77l4cz7l5n3da29t2tlgcyjsh5dmfkmtchp
transaction
80589044966c6b2cda7576cb6300015e32478891abfe5b8fbe8a4995d7870ba6
spent
true